I would say we had a pretty average year. I was only out couple times shot like 3 or 4 birds. Guys that worked it hard I'm told got birds. Like Moosetrot said we are frozen out for the most part. But I have seen the local park ducks that hang out in the open water areas still around. Where the river has stayed open there are still some divers and mergansers hanging out.
My personal take on a years like we had is that when it's so wet every little puddle is full. Which it has been. The ducks get way more spread out as they move south. They don't get bunched up until things start to freeze in. Which was end of the season here.
They really only need to go as far south as their pushed and can still find feed.
